Open Spatial Australia wins City West Water deal

IT Industry - Deals

Open Spatial Australia has won a deal to provide an Enterprise Spatial Data Management system for City West Water, one of Melbourne’s three metropolitan retail water businesses.

The Open Spatial solution for City West Water will comprise a Spatial Data Capture and Spatial Data Management business application.

Users throughout City West Water will have access to accurate maps through a browser based solution that is the same for both office staff and crews out in the field. The solution based on Internet and Web Services technologies which will be totally integrated with the organisation’s Field Operations Case Utility System (FOCUS from ViryaNet).

The solution is based on Autodesk and Oracle Locator technologies to deliver robust commercial grade business applications specific to the Water and Wastewater businesses.

Matthew Giesemann, General Manager Engineering at City West Water said: “The solution has an enterprise approach which goes beyond traditional Geographic Information Systems (GIS) implementations. The ability to spatially enable our critical applications will improve business process and ultimately our bottom line. City West Water is committed to Geospatial Information Technology to improve our productivity and better target the delivery of our services.”

Enterprise Spatial Data Management is designed to improve data quality, data accuracy, data integrity and remote data availability. This means water utilities have better information with which to make their business decisions.

LogicaCMG have been engaged by Open Spatial Australia to project manage and deliver integration services for the project.
